重构二--在对象之间搬移特性(Remove Middle Man)(3)--作法

重构二--在对象之间搬移特性(Remove Middle Man)(3)--作法
作法(Mechanics)
    • 建立一个函数,用以取用delegate(受托对象)。
    • 对于每个委托函数(delegate method),在server中删除该函数,并将[客户对该函数的调用]替换为[对delegate(受托对象)的调用]。
    • 处理每个委托函数后,编译、测试。

你可能感兴趣的:(重构二--在对象之间搬移特性(Remove Middle Man)(3)--作法)